Rb3TiF7 is an ionic fluoride compound containing rubidium and titanium, belonging to the family of metal fluorides that are primarily of research interest rather than established industrial materials. This compound and related rubidium-titanium fluorides are investigated in solid-state chemistry and materials science for potential applications in fluoride-based ionic conductors, optical materials, and specialized inorganic synthesis. While not yet common in mainstream engineering practice, such fluoride compounds are notable for their thermal stability and potential use in niche applications where fluoride chemistry offers advantages over conventional oxides or halides.
